Porini Camps Safari Options: -
Our Porini Camps in the Mara are adjacent to the reserve in exceptionally rich wildlife areas where tourism density is controlled and deliberately kept very low (1 guest tent to 700 acres). Stays in our Porini Camps in the conservancies also include extra activities like night game drives, guided bush walks, bush meals and sundowners.

2. See various locations in one trip by combining two or more Porini Camps
2. See various locations in one trip by combining two or more Porini Camps
Each Porini Camp is set within its own wildlife conservancy, surrounded by nature, with opportunities for seeing a broad range of Africa’s iconic animals. But the differing topography and habitat in each area gives a different feel and game-viewing experience.
Porini Amboseli Camp is renowned for its good numbers of elephants, the Mara conservancies have Africa’s highest density of wild lions and Porini Rhino Camp is set within a world-famous rhino sanctuary where visitors can see the World’s last two Northern White Rhino as well as the rest of the Big Five. Rhino River Camp is situated in privately owned wilderness right on the edge of the Meru National Park – home to all of the Big Five and much more.

3. Close-up wildlife encounters in our Photography Hide
3. Close-Up Wildlife Encounters in our Photography Hide
Guests at Porini Rhino Camp in Ol Pejeta Conservancy have been enjoying the new photography hide which has been carefully placed to enhance wildlife-viewing at the watering hole right in front of camp.
The watering hole offers visitors an opportunity to observe the wild animals that come for a drink – and the hide allows guests to get close (safely!) to the animals which can freely stroll into camp.
Spending time in a hide can, with a little patience, result in some incredible sightings, as our guest Matt Caldwell found during his visit.

4. Family Tents now at four Porini Camps – ideal for groups
4. Family Tents now at four Porini Camps – ideal for groups
Our Porini Camps at Amboseli, Ol Pejeta, Rhino River, Porini Mara & Porini Lion now feature large Family Tents.
The Family Tents are comprised of two Twin / Double Tents each having its own separate bathroom, with an additional lounge area between them, giving a large private space which is ideal for any family or group travelling together. They are simply priced as two tents, but have the advantage of the extra space.

5. Customised Photographic Vehicle for Game Drives
5. Customised Photographic Vehicle for Game Drives
Photography enthusiasts can now embark on a safari in our new specially-equipped photographic vehicle at Porini Lion Camp.
This specially-adapted Landrover has lowered window openings to maximise photography opportunities, and the centre row of seats has been removed allowing increased space for photographers to move to the most advantageous positions.

6. Guided Walks with Maasai Warriors
6. Guided Walks with Maasai Warriors
Who better to guide you on your African safari than the Maasai people, whose presence has helped shape Kenya’s history for centuries?
Some of our safari guides and spotters descend from generations of Maasai warriors who have made their home on East Africa’s savannah plains near the most important game reserves in Africa.
Walk with them through the vast conservancies and learn the secrets of the savannah without crowds of visitors and noisy vehicles interrupting your journey.
A guided safari walk enables you to get closer to the flora and fauna often missed when in a vehicle. Search for “Africa’s Little 5”, discover how to track the footprints of big cats and their prey. You can even learn how to throw a spear!
